On this week’s episode, we dive into recontextualizing history for children, what defines the book of a musical, burnout, and being nude on stage. It’s a fun episode where we get into some hilarious topics.

Welcome to the Dear Friends Podcast! A write-in advice podcast for the musical minded. Featuring the real-life friends: Christi Esterle, Emily Clark, and Jesse “Jess” McAnally are here to take your questions and turn them, into brilliant nuggets of wisdom, giving anecdotes, personal experiences, and depths of humor, honesty, and heaping helpings of empathetic sincerity in a cynical world.
